Python urllib urlopen 不工作
全部标签 我想了解ReentrantLock在java中的工作原理。让我们考虑下面的一个简单示例:privateReentrantLocklock;publicvoidfoo(){lock.lock();try{...}finally{lock.unlock();}}我试图找出lock()方法的调用层次结构。publicvoidlock(){sync.lock();}对于公平同步:finalvoidlock(){acquire(1);}对于非公平同步:finalvoidlock(){if(compareAndSetState(0,1))setExclusiveOwnerThread(Thread
我正在尝试使用XPathFactory来计算Java应用程序中的表达式。但是我遇到了撒克逊特有的错误。有一次我使用Saxon来实现某些功能,为此我必须设置一个系统属性:System.setProperty("javax.xml.xpath.XPathFactory:"+NamespaceConstant.OBJECT_MODEL_SAXON,"net.sf.saxon.xpath.XPathFactoryImpl");XPathFactoryxpf=XPathFactory.newInstance(NamespaceConstant.OBJECT_MODEL_SAXON);但是,现在我
我有一个相当基本的问题,我正在尝试使用java从该URL下载PDF:http://kundservice.svd.se/ui/templates/HttpHandler/PDFTidningen/PDFTidningen.ashx?date=2014-07-27&file=SVD_D_BILAGA_2014-07-27.pdf&mac=92267fcd3c75feff13154ba66870a523&free=True这是我的“非常基本”的代码:publicclassMain{privatestaticfinalStringPATH="C:\\project\\DownloadTest
假设我有这样一个界面:@FunctionalInterfacepublicinterfaceModifierFunction{GameapplyModifier(Gamegame,Cardcard,Modifiermodifier);}和一些我使用它的类:SHOWDOWN_BUFF((game,card,modifier)->{game.//我的问题是,如果我按Ctrl+Space,我看不到Game的方法...事实上我明白了根本没有建议。如果我使用此语法,它也不起作用:SHOWDOWN_BUFF((Gamegame,Cardcard,Modifiermodifier)->{game./
这个问题在这里已经有了答案:WhydoesaHashMaprehashthehashcodesuppliedbythekeyobject?(4个答案)关闭7年前。这是IntrotoJavaProgramming(Liang)中的一个示例:importjava.util.LinkedList;publicclassMyHashSetimplementsMySet{//Definethedefaulthashtablesize.Mustbeapowerof2privatestaticintDEFAULT_INITIAL_CAPACITY=16;//Definethemaximumhasht
在ForkJoinPoolForkJoinTask中,当前工作线程是否参与工作窃取?我读到过forkjoinpool可以从阻塞或等待线程中窃取的含义。目前的工作人员似乎是一个明显的候选人。一旦worker在另一个任务上调用了.join(),那么该任务基本上就被阻塞了。另一方面,我看到很多文章暗示不同的结论。例如,当前工作线程应该在等待fork任务之前完成工作的普遍共识。有几篇文章讨论了使用ForkJoinTask.getSurplusQueuedTaskCount作为一种方法,通过让当前工作人员执行一些工作来平衡队列中的工作。如果当前的worker也在偷窃,那么这似乎没有必要。自然地,
如标题所述,我正尝试在Wildfly13.0上部署两个WAR,但如果我尝试通过简单地添加资源在Eclipse上执行此操作,它将失败并出现以下错误:10:16:02,532INFO[org.jboss.modules](main)JBossModulesversion1.8.5.Final10:16:02,845INFO[org.jboss.msc](main)JBossMSCversion1.4.2.Final10:16:02,876INFO[org.jboss.threads](main)JBossThreadsversion2.3.2.Final10:16:02,970INFO[o
我已经尝试了几天,但没有成功。finalFormPanelform=newFormPanel(newNamedFrame("test"));form.setAction("/designer");form.setMethod(FormPanel.METHOD_POST);VerticalPanelpanel=newVerticalPanel();form.setWidget(panel);finalTextBoxtb=newTextBox();tb.setName("style");panel.add(tb);panel.add(newButton("Submit",newClickH
我正在考虑使用Quartz框架来安排数百个作业的运行。根据他们的API,可以安排作业在特定时刻运行,但不能一个接一个地运行(如果一个作业失败,则停止一系列作业)。我能找到的唯一推荐方法是:使用一个监听器来通知作业的完成并安排下一个触发器触发(如何协调?)每个作业都会收到一个包含下一个要运行的作业的参数,并在完成实际工作后安排其运行。(合作)您知道在Quartz中创建作业工作流的更好方法吗?您能否推荐其他方法/框架来实现Java工作流?已编辑:与此同时我发现了OSWorkflow这似乎很适合我的需要。看来我需要实现的是“SequencePattern”。 最佳
据我了解,DataSourceTransactionManager将指定数据源的JDBC连接绑定(bind)到当前线程,允许每个数据源有一个线程绑定(bind)连接。如果它是连接池,它将采用可用连接之一。在此之后,如果我在事务中使用JdbcTemplate,它将捕获由DataSourceTransactionManager绑定(bind)的连接。我是否正确理解了该机制?制作事务管理器bean定义(即单例)有什么要求吗? 最佳答案 您已经详细描述了它的工作原理。Spring的事务同步逻辑担负着保持跨JDBC、Hibernate、JPA